How many times has it happened? We sent the kids to school with an organized bag, completed homework, and in real-time, when the teacher asked, the child said, "I don't have it." Then the teacher wrote a note, maybe even called... Yes, sometimes when they pack their bag on their own, they really do forget to put everything they need inside. Then they arrive in class without equipment, unable to truly learn and work, forced to look at a friend's book, ask for a sheet of paper and a pencil. This makes it very difficult for them.


But it happens quite often that we were there with them. We made sure they went to school with all the assignments, notebooks, and books. A full pencil case, a reading book. The signed permission slip for the trip. And in real-time, they didn’t remember it was there!!!! Frustrating!


Annoying!


A feeling of helplessness because we did everything right! This is where our connection, as parents, with the educational staff comes in. Update the teacher, ask her to ask the child to open the bag and check again. To offer help in searching. Because in real-time, we’re not there... and the child’s memory... isn’t there either...
